I was reading a Rogue (the Happening Magazine for Today's Young Man) from 1967, when I ran across this recipe from Frances Langford's Outrigger Restaurant in Florida:

The Outrigger Special
3 oz. orange juice
1 oz. Falernum
2 oz. passion fruit (I assume they mean juice not syrup)
1 oz. lime juice
3 oz. Demarara rum
2 oz. dark Puerto Rican rum
Blend and serve in 16oz. Hurricane glass. Garnish with orange slices, red and green cherry, sprig of mint.

Thanks for sharing! I tried one last night, using Passion Fruit juice and blending it with 8 oz of ice. The taste was good, but it seemed a little flat, lacking in body (as is the case with many drinks that have a lot of OJ). I am tempted to suggest passion fruit syrup instead of juice but I think that might make it too sweet.

This drink might be better if it's not blended with the ice but shaken with cubes. Next time I try it I might also switch out grapefruit for the orange, add a little more lime, and use the PF syrup. Different drink, but it should be good.
